Default Heart of Dakota OR My Fathers World

I have a VERY active child who just turned 5. I am looking for a real hands on fun Kindergarden Curriculum. I am currently using Little hands to heaven for preschool and really like it. I am torn about which one to choose. I need a reasonably priced, hands on Curriculum. Any suggestions?

I am concerned that My Fathers World might be a little too rigid, but I am unsure about that.

Default Re: Heart of Dakota OR My Fathers World

MFW is only as rigid as you make it! Remember, you're the teacher and can adapt things to suit your kiddo. We used MFW Kindergarten (and still do, we're in 3rd & 4th not) and I really do like it, though we don't do *all* of it. I love the heart behind the MFW curriculum... to help our kids learn to serve the Lord above all, and be educationally prepared to do so.
